By removing the unlocking of lru and retaking it immediately, a race is removed where the bo is taken off the swap list or the lru list between the unlock and relock. As such the cleanup_refs code can be simplified, it will attempt to call ttm_bo_wait non-blockingly, and if it fails it will drop the locks and perform a blocking wait, or return an error if no_wait_gpu was set. The need for looping is also eliminated, since swapout and evict_mem_first will always follow the destruction path, no new fence is allowed to be attached. As far as I can see this may already have been the case, but the unlocking / relocking required a complicated loop to deal with re-reservation. Changes since v1: - Simplify no_wait_gpu case by folding it in with empty ddestroy. - Hold a reservation while calling ttm_bo_cleanup_memtype_use again. ctljack.c
/*
* Helper functions for jack-detection kcontrols
*
* Copyright (c) 2011 Takashi Iwai <tiwai@suse.de>
*
* This program is free software; you can redistribute it and/or modify it
* under the terms of the GNU General Public License as published by the Free
* Software Foundation; either version 2 of the License, or (at your option)
* any later version.
*/
#include <linux/kernel.h>
#include <linux/export.h>
#include <sound/core.h>
#include <sound/control.h>
#define jack_detect_kctl_info snd_ctl_boolean_mono_info
static int jack_detect_kctl_get(struct snd_kcontrol *kcontrol,
struct snd_ctl_elem_value *ucontrol)
{
ucontrol->value.integer.value[0] = kcontrol->private_value;
return 0;
}
static struct snd_kcontrol_new jack_detect_kctl = {
/* name is filled later */
.iface = SNDRV_CTL_ELEM_IFACE_CARD,
.access = SNDRV_CTL_ELEM_ACCESS_READ,
.info = jack_detect_kctl_info,
.get = jack_detect_kctl_get,
};
struct snd_kcontrol *
snd_kctl_jack_new(const char *name, int idx, void *private_data)
{
struct snd_kcontrol *kctl;
kctl = snd_ctl_new1(&jack_detect_kctl, private_data);
if (!kctl)
return NULL;
snprintf(kctl->id.name, sizeof(kctl->id.name), "%s Jack", name);
kctl->id.index = idx;
kctl->private_value = 0;
return kctl;
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_kctl_jack_new);
void snd_kctl_jack_report(struct snd_card *card,
struct snd_kcontrol *kctl, bool status)
{
if (kctl->private_value == status)
return;
kctl->private_value = status;
snd_ctl_notify(card, SNDRV_CTL_EVENT_MASK_VALUE, &kctl->id);
}
E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(snd_kctl_jack_report);
